The Golf Simulator Franchise Model

At its core, a golf simulator franchise is an indoor facility equipped with advanced simulation technology that allows users to play or practice golf in a controlled environment. These facilities typically feature multiple simulator bays, lounge-style seating, and a layout designed for both individual use and group experiences.

Compared to traditional golf courses, the model is significantly less dependent on weather, land availability, and maintenance costs. At the same time, it offers more depth and repeat engagement than many general entertainment businesses, since users are not only socializing but also improving a skill over time.


Several brands have emerged in this space, each offering variations in experience, pricing, and operational structure. While the brands differ, the underlying business model remains largely consistent.


Recurring Revenue From a Golf Simulator Franchise

One of the most compelling aspects of a golf simulator franchise is its ability to generate recurring revenue. Many concepts are built around monthly memberships that provide users with access to simulator time, leagues, or other perks.


This structure creates a level of predictability that is often missing in traditional entertainment or hospitality businesses. Instead of relying solely on daily transactions, operators benefit from a base of committed members who generate consistent income each month.


Recurring revenue also reduces the pressure on constant customer acquisition. While marketing and new customer flow remain important, the business is not entirely dependent on filling each time slot with new visitors. From an investment perspective, this type of revenue model supports more stable forecasting, improved cash flow management, and potentially stronger long-term performance.


Layered Revenue Streams That Support Margin Stability

In addition to memberships, most golf simulator franchises generate revenue through multiple complementary channels. These typically include corporate events and private bookings, league play and organized competitions, introductory events designed to convert new users into members, and optional food, beverage, or retail offerings depending on the concept.


Each of these revenue streams serves a distinct purpose. Corporate events often deliver higher-margin bookings during off-peak hours, while leagues create recurring usage and strengthen community engagement.


This diversification helps reduce reliance on any single source of income. It also allows operators to optimize scheduling and maximize facility utilization throughout the week.


Operational Simplicity and Ownership Flexibility

Compared to many other franchise categories, the golf simulator model is relatively streamlined. Facilities typically require smaller teams, and the technology-driven nature of the experience reduces the need for highly specialized labor.

Franchise systems often provide standardized processes, training, and centralized support, which can simplify day-to-day operations. This allows many locations to be managed by a general manager, allowing owners to focus on oversight rather than direct involvement.


This flexibility makes the model appealing to a range of investors. Some may choose to be actively involved, while others may treat the business as a semi-absentee business with limited day-to-day responsibilities.


Real Estate Flexibility and Market Expansion Potential

Another advantage of this category is its adaptability from a real estate perspective. Golf simulator facilities can operate in a variety of locations, including urban retail spaces with high foot traffic, suburban shopping centers with strong local demographics, secondary and tertiary markets where entertainment options may be limited.


The footprint is typically smaller and more flexible than traditional entertainment venues or outdoor golf facilities. This allows for more efficient site selection and, in some cases, lower build-out costs.


For investors interested in multi-unit ownership, the model also lends itself to regional expansion. Once operational systems are in place, additional locations can be added with greater efficiency.


The Customer Base and Demand Drivers of a Golf Simulator Franchise

The success of a golf simulator franchise is closely tied to its ability to attract and retain a diverse customer base. Core user groups generally include dedicated golfers looking to practice consistently, corporate teams seeking structured group experiences, social players interested in a casual, interactive activity, and new golfers who prefer a more accessible entry point into the sport.


What sets this model apart is the frequency of use. Customers are not limited to one-time visits. Instead, they are encouraged to return regularly through memberships, leagues, and skill development. This repeat engagement plays a significant role in overall revenue performance and long-term business stability.


Key Considerations Before Investing in a Golf Simulator Franchise

While the category offers strong potential, there are several factors investors should evaluate before moving forward:

  • Total investment and build-out requirements
  • Quality and reliability of simulator technology
  • Demographics and demand within the target market
  • Strength of the franchise’s support systems and training
  • Competitive landscape and local market saturation


Some concepts may also explore additional features, such as integrating a portable golf simulator component for events or off-site experiences. While not central to every model, these variations can influence both revenue potential and operational complexity.

Careful due diligence is essential. As with any franchise investment, long-term success depends on selecting the right concept, location, and operating strategy.
